VB.NET Access数据库操作实用示例
VB.NET是一种基于.NET Framework的编程语言,用于构建各种应用程序,包括与Access数据库交互的系统。本示例项目展示如何在VB.NET环境中与Microsoft Access数据库进行操作。压缩包包含以下关键文件:
- AccessDBShqip.suo:Visual Studio解决方案用户选项文件,存储个性化设置。
- AccessDBShqip.vbproj:定义项目结构、引用和编译设置的项目文件。
- AssemblyInfo.vb:包含有关程序集的信息,如版本号和版权。
- bin和obj文件夹:存放编译后的可执行文件和中间产物。
- AccessDBShqip.sln:Visual Studio解决方案文件,包含项目及其依赖项的配置。
- Form1.vb:主窗体的代码文件,展示如何创建和操作数据库连接。
- MTS.ico:提供应用程序视觉标识的图标文件。
- Form1.resx:存储窗体本地化字符串和其他资源的资源文件。
- UpgradeLog.XML:记录项目升级过程中的信息。
在示例中,你将学习如何在VB.NET中创建数据库连接,执行SQL查询(如SELECT、INSERT、UPDATE和DELETE),并处理结果集。这通常涉及使用ADO.NET组件,如SqlConnection
和SqlCommand
。首先,添加对System.Data.OleDb命名空间的引用,并创建一个SqlConnection
实例,配置连接字符串。
例如,打开数据库连接的代码可能如下所示:
Dim connectionString As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:MyDatabase.mdb;"
Dim connection As New OleDbConnection(connectionString)
connection.Open()
在Form1.vb
中,可能有一个按钮的点击事件,触发数据查询或更新操作:
Private Sub btnQuery_Click(sender As Object, e As EventArgs) Handles btnQuery.Click
Dim command As New OleDbCommand("SELECT * FROM TableName", connection)
Dim adapter As New OleDbDataAdapter(command)
Dim table As New DataTable()
adapter.Fill(table)
DataGridView1.DataSource = table
End Sub
48.2KB
文件大小:
评论区